The Float control parses values with the field precision, falling back
to the global float precision when the docfield declares none
(frappe ControlFloat.parse / get_precision). On a site with float
precision 2, a fetched UOM factor of 0.453592292 was written back to
the model as 0.45, silently corrupting every derived quantity by 0.8
percent. A ratio must not inherit display precision meant for
quantities, so declare the same precision 9 the UOM Conversion Factor
master already uses on every transaction-level conversion_factor
field.
* feat(accounts): split exchange gain and exchange loss accounts
Add optional Exchange Gain Account and Exchange Loss Account fields on
Company. When set, realized FX gain/loss from settling an invoice in a
foreign currency (via Payment Entry, Payment Reconciliation, or a
Journal-Entry-based advance) books to the matching account instead of
the single Exchange Gain/Loss account. Either field left blank falls
back to the existing Exchange Gain/Loss account, so companies that
don't configure the new fields are unaffected.
New companies get "Exchange Gain" and "Exchange Loss" accounts
auto-created in their chart of accounts and auto-assigned to the new
fields, same as the existing Exchange Gain/Loss account provisioning.
The Payment Reconciliation tool's per-allocation "Difference Account"
override in its reconcile dialog continues to work as before; the
split accounts only change the computed default shown there.

* fix(subscription): don't reactivate a cancelled subscription
set_subscription_status() unconditionally set status to Active once
there was no outstanding invoice, even if the subscription had been
intentionally cancelled. Paying off an invoice issued before
cancellation (directly, or via the Payment Entry -> refresh hook)
flipped a Cancelled subscription back to Active while cancelation_date
stayed set.
process()'s cancel_at_period_end check compared posting_date against
getdate(self.end_date), and getdate(None) returns today, so an empty
end_date was silently treated as "cancel now" on every scheduler run.
Combined with the reactivation bug, this let a cancelled subscription
toggle Cancelled -> Active on each run and generate another invoice at
the next period boundary.

* fix(accounts): key the payment ledger CTEs on account, not Max(account)
QueryPaymentLedger builds two CTEs -- voucher amount and outstanding -- and
joins them on account among other columns. Both sides selected Max(account)
while grouping without it, so the join key was an aggregate over two different
row sets. A voucher posting ledger entries against two party accounts could
have the two sides pick different accounts, the join miss, and the outstanding
come back NULL. Max() over text is a sort, so which account wins is also
collation-dependent, and the engines sort text differently.
Group both CTEs by account instead. That makes the join key a real column and
scopes each Sum() to a single account -- so amount_in_account_currency is no
longer summed across accounts that may not share a currency. Row shape only
changes for a voucher that genuinely spans two party accounts for one party,
where today's single row is already an arbitrary pick over mixed currencies.
cost_center and remarks stay descriptive but genuinely vary per entry, and were
aggregated independently, so they could be stitched together from different
entries into a row that was never posted. They now come off one real entry,
picked by Min(name) -- Payment Ledger Entry declares no autoname rule, so
frappe names it by hash, and those are lower-case, which keeps the pick free of
the collation divergence.

* fix(accounts): take POS summary warehouse and cost centre from one item line
Both describe an item line, not the invoice, and an invoice can carry several.
They were aggregated independently per invoice, so the report could show a
warehouse from one line beside a cost centre from another -- a pair that was
never posted.
The warehouse then becomes an outer grouping key, so the pick is not merely a
label: it decides how rows are partitioned across owner/date and therefore what
each row totals. Max() over text is a sort, and MariaDB folds case while
PostgreSQL orders by byte value, so the two engines can partition differently.
Take both off one real line instead, and the mode of payment off one real
payment line for the same reason. Sales Invoice Item is hash-named and Sales
Invoice Payment declares no autoname rule, so frappe hash-names it too -- which
keeps Min(name) free of the collation divergence that sorting text has.

`get_linked_dunnings_as_per_state` joins Dunning to its Overdue Payment child
table without DISTINCT. When a Sales Invoice has more than one overdue
installment, its Dunning holds one Overdue Payment row per installment, so the
query returns the same Dunning name once per row.
`update_linked_dunnings` then loads that Dunning name into a separate document
object for each duplicate row and saves each one. The first save bumps the
`modified` timestamp, so the second (now stale) save fails with
`TimestampMismatchError` ("Document has been modified after you have opened
it"). The error is raised on the Dunning while the user is submitting a Payment
Entry, making it confusing, and payments for such invoices cannot be posted at
all.
Add DISTINCT so each linked Dunning is returned (and saved) exactly once.
